2024 Graduate Tuition & Fees

The following table and chart describe 2023-2024 graduate tuition & fees at Fairfield University with tuition changes over the last 5 years. Each cost is an average amount over the offered programs. The tuition & fees is $20,740 for prospective students.The tuition per credit hours for part-time students (or full-time students who taking extra credits) is $982.

Graduate Program Overview

Fairfield University is a four-years, private (not-for-profit) school located in Fairfield, Connecticut. It offers graduate degree programs as well as undergraduate degree programs.
For the academic year 2023-2024, the average graduate school tuition & fees is $20,740.
It offers eighty-three (83) graduate programs and some programs are offered through distance learning.

Graduate Student Population

Total 5,826 students enrolled in Fairfield University including both undergraduate and graduate programs, with full-time and part-time status.
In graduate school, 1,223 students are enrolled to earn graduate degrees. By gender, it has 405 male and 818 female graduate students. By attending status, there are 567 full-time and 656 part-time students in graduate schools.
It offers online degree programs and 162 students enrolled to earn their graduate degree through online exclusively and 221 students are taking some online graduate courses.
